Description

The Robotics – PIC Microcontroller Simulation Course introduces learners to the structured logic behind robotics control systems through PIC microcontroller simulation. The course focuses on how microcontrollers operate within robotic frameworks, covering core concepts such as architecture, instruction cycles, registers, ports, timers, and interrupts. Simulation-based learning allows complex ideas to be explored in a controlled digital environment, making technical processes easier to understand without physical components. Clear explanations and step-by-step progression ensure learners build confidence while engaging with robotics-focused microcontroller programming concepts.

Designed for those interested in robotics, automation, and embedded systems, this course explains how PIC microcontrollers are programmed and tested using simulation tools commonly referenced in the industry. Attention is given to program flow, logic design, and system behaviour within simulated robotic applications. The content supports analytical thinking and structured problem-solving, offering a reliable foundation for understanding how microcontrollers support robotic operations. Course Curriculum:

Section 1: Introduction and Getting Started

  • Unit 1: Introduction

  • Unit 2: Instructor's Introduction

Section 2: Simulation Software + Code Examples and Board Schematics

  • Unit 1: Download and Install Simulation Software

Section 3: Simulation Interface

  • Unit 1: Interface Explained

  • Unit 2: Interface Menu Explained in Details

  • Unit 3: Main Window Commands

Section 4: Simulation Boards

  • Unit 1: MCLab1 for PIC16F84, PIC16F628 or PIC16F648

  • Unit 2: MCLab2 for PIC16F and PIC18F

  • Unit 3: PIC Genios Board and Arduino Board

Section 5: Coding Examples Using Different Compilers

  • Unit 1: Coding Examples Using Different Compilers

Section 6: Practical Simulation

  • Unit 1: Buttons and LEDs Reading Input and Writing Output

Section 7: LCD Interfacing and Simulation

  • Unit 1: LCD Interfacing and Simulation

Section 8: Relay Interfacing with PIC Microcontroller

  • Unit 1: Relay Interfacing with PIC Microcontroller

Section 9: 7 Segment Interfacing and Simulation

  • Unit 1: 7 Segment Simulation

Section 10: Buzzer Temperature Fan Heater and PWM Simulation Components

  • Unit 1: Buzzer Temperature Fan Heater and PWM Simulation Components
